Zaltias answered:

Pokerus is a random and very Rare "Pokemon Virus" that can be found on wild pokemon. It can be obtained by either capturing the Infected or defeating it in battle, when the pokerus may spread to your pokemon. To transfer Pokerus to your other Pokemon, you must have the Pokerus infected Pokemon in your party, in the first slot. Have the other Pokemon you wish to transfer the virus (it works best with one other Pokemon in your party) Have the infected battle low level Pokemon (Fastest way to do it) and after about 8 battles, the pokerus should've passed to the other pokemon. What Pokerus does, is double the amount of EV's your Pokemon gains in a battle. An example being, you fight a Zubat, which gives 1 speed EV, defeating it with a pokerus Pokemon will give you 2 EVs. Every 4 Evs is equal to one stat when you level that Pokemon up. You are limited to 512 Evs per Pokemon, and 255 Evs per stat. However, Pokerus only stays around for 3 days maximun, so to keep the Virus active, you ssimply deposit the Infected Pokemon into your Pc to reset the timer. A Yellow Smiley face on your Pokemon's picture means it has had pokerus.

eonteam123456 answered:

The Pok�rus is a Pok�mon enhancing virus. It first appeared in Pok�mon Gold and Silver.

In that game, Pok�mon had a 1 in 21,845 chance to become infected with the virus. This slim chance meant that most players would never encounter it.

Pok�mon also obtained from a Pok�mon Rocks America event organized by Nintendo came infected with the virus.

After being infected, a Pok�mon's status will read "Pok�rus". A nurse in a Pok�mon Center will notice that there are "small life forms" on the Pok�mon. Professor Elm will then call the player to say that the Pok�rus has no effect and will wear off.

A Pok�mon with the Pok�rus will infect other Pok�mon in the Trainer's active party while walking, battling, or healing at a Pok�mon Center.

Pok�rus will not infect other Pok�mon if it's stored in the PC, and will only become immune while in a Trainer's party.

Additionally, in Diamond and Pearl Pok�rus can infect eggs that have not hatched. When the Pok�mon is born, it will be infected with the Pok�rus, if it has not worn off before it has hatched.

In Pok�mon Gold and Silver, it took about two days for a Pok�mon's immune system to fight off the virus. After recovering from the virus, a little dot appears on the Pok�mon's status screen indicating that it is immune to the virus and impossible to reinfect.

This disease is actually a good thing. The Pok�rus doubles the Effort Values received from battles. This causes the stats of a Pok�mon to grow twice as fast while still leveling up at a normal rate. This is especially helpful in raising Pok�mon caught at a high level, since it is difficult to raise their Effort Values to maximum before Level 100.

After a Pok�mon's immune system fights off the virus, it will still be able to gain double Effort Values permanently. However, it will not be able to infect other Pok�mon with the beneficial enhancement at that stage. Also, at this stage, in Generation IV, a smiley face will appear on the Pok�mon's summary screen.
